OPTIMALISASI SISTEM INFORMASI APARATUR SIPIL NEGARA (SIAP SULTENG) DALAM PENGELOLAAN DATA KEPEGAWAIAN

Abstract

This study aims to analyze the utilization of the Sulteng Apparatus Information System (SIAp) application in supporting personnel data management at the Regional Civil Service Agency of Central Sulawesi Province. The research uses a qualitative approach with a case study method. Data collection techniques were carried out through in-depth interviews, observation, and documentation, while data analysis used the Miles and Huberman model, which includes data reduction, data presentation, and conclusion drawing. The results of the study indicate that the utilization of SIAp Sulteng is supported by the presence of civil servant management digitalization policies, leadership commitment, availability of infrastructure, and integrated application features, thus enhancing the efficiency and accuracy of personnel data management. However, the implementation of the application still faces several obstacles, including low digital literacy among some civil servants, suboptimal dissemination and training, technical system and network constraints, and incomplete the consistency of data updates, as well as the ongoing manual administrative processes. This study concludes that optimizing the use of SIAp Sulteng requires an integrated improvement in system quality, information quality, and service quality, as well as strengthening human resource capacity so that the application can have a tangible impact on the effectiveness of services and personnel decision-making.
